I thought I read that due to the drop the factory shocks and struts will wear prematurely... any truth to this?
I think that temporarly yes....but long term no. Reason is that the Stock shocks are made for the the Stock springs and the shocks will have less travel with the pro kit therefore putting those stock shocks under a whole lot of pressure.
